Преглед изворни кода

feature_20251107_质感销售专员首页

sunny пре 3 недеља
родитељ
комит
b139c17ac0
1 измењених фајлова са 7 додато и 5 уклоњено
  1. 7 5
      src/views/home/HomeTarget.vue

+ 7 - 5
src/views/home/HomeTarget.vue

@@ -62,7 +62,7 @@
                 <div v-for="(item, idx) in category.children" :key="idx">
                   <van-col :span="idx == 0 ? 24 : 12">
                     <p>
-                      {{ item.name }}:<span class="colorbalck">{{ Micrometer(item.indicatorValue) }}{{
+                      {{ item.name }}:<span :style="labelStyle(item.clickable)" @click="onClick(item.clickable)" class="colorbalck">{{ Micrometer(item.indicatorValue) }}{{
                         item.indicatorUnit }}</span>
                     </p>
                   </van-col>
@@ -77,7 +77,7 @@
                 <div v-for="(item, idx) in category.children" :key="idx">
                   <van-col :span="idx == 0 ? 24 : 12">
                     <p>
-                      {{ item.name }}:<span :style="labelStyle(item.clickable)" @click="onClick()" class="colorbalck">{{ Micrometer(item.indicatorValue) }}{{
+                      {{ item.name }}:<span :style="labelStyle(item.clickable)" @click="onClick(item.clickable)" class="colorbalck">{{ Micrometer(item.indicatorValue) }}{{
                         item.indicatorUnit }}</span>
                     </p>
                   </van-col>
@@ -196,9 +196,11 @@ export default {
       };
     },
     // 跳转详情
-    onClick() {
-      store.dispatch('setActivaTypeStore', 'FuWuShang');
-      this.$router.push({ path: '/noVisit' });
+    onClick(val) {
+      if(val==1){
+        store.dispatch('setActivaTypeStore', 'FuWuShang');
+        this.$router.push({ path: '/noVisit' });
+      }
     },
     initData() {
       console.log(this.tabVal);